What companies run services between Kilkenny, IE-KK, Ireland and Newcastle, County Down, Northern Ireland?

You can take a train from Kilkenny to Newcastle, County Down via Dublin Heuston, Heuston, George's Dock, Dublin Connolly, and Newry in around 4h 6m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Kilkenny Stn to Newcastle, County Down via Red Cow Luas, Airport Zone 16, Dublin Airport T1, Grand Central Station Stand 11, Grand Central Station Stand 21, and Mc Clures in around 6h 21m.
